What Exactly Is the Northern Archery Simulator?
Imagine traditional archery…
but mixed with modern technology, interactive games, and just enough friendly competition to suddenly turn family members into extremely serious “professional archers.”
That’s basically the Northern Archery Simulator experience.
Visitors use real bows while aiming at virtual targets projected onto large screens, creating an interactive indoor activity that feels:
- exciting,
- beginner-friendly,
- competitive,
- and surprisingly addictive.
